Smothered Honey Lime Chicken Burritos

Smothered Honey Lime Chicken Burritos for a Cozy Night In

Smothered Honey Lime Chicken Burritos are a high-protein, quick meal solution that combines sweet honey and zesty lime flavors for a comforting dish.
Prep Time 30 minutes
Cook Time 30 minutes
Marinating Time 30 minutes
Total Time 1 hour 30 minutes
Servings: 4 burritos
Course: Dinner
Cuisine: Mexican
Calories: 600

Ingredients
  

For the Burritos
  • 4 large Fresh Flour Tortillas Choose sizes that suit your appetite.
  • 2 cups Rotisserie Chicken Shredded.
  • 2 cups Cilantro Lime Rice Use store-bought or homemade.
  • 1 can Pinto Beans Consider black beans as an alternative.
  • 1 cup Colby Jack Cheese Shredded.
  • 1 cup Mozzarella Cheese Shredded.
  • 1 tablespoon Chili Powder Adjust according to your spice tolerance.
For the Marinade
  • 1/4 cup Honey Maple syrup can be substituted.
  • 1/4 cup Lime Juice Freshly squeezed is best.
  • 2 cloves Garlic Minced.
For the Sauce
  • 1 cup Herdez Salsa Verde Any brand or homemade will work.
  • 1/2 cup Heavy Cream Adjust based on your preference.
For Serving
  • 1 cup Salsa or Pico de Gallo Fresh toppings.
  • 1/4 cup Chopped Cilantro Optional garnish.

Equipment

  • large bowl
  • Medium bowl
  • Skillet
  • Baking sheet
  • plastic wrap
  • Small saucepan

Method
 

Step-by-Step Instructions
  1. Marinate the Chicken: In a large bowl, whisk together lime juice, honey, garlic, and chili powder. Add chicken and coat well. Marinate in the fridge for 15 to 30 minutes.
  2. Prepare the Rice and Beans: Make cilantro lime rice and warm pinto beans on low heat. Set aside to keep warm.
  3. Mix the Sauce: Combine salsa verde with heavy cream in a medium bowl. Adjust creaminess to your liking.
  4. Heat the Tortillas: Preheat oven to 350°F. Warm tortillas in a skillet for about 30 seconds on each side.
  5. Assemble the Burritos: Spoon rice, beans, and marinated chicken onto tortillas. Sprinkle cheese and roll tightly.
  6. Bake the Burritos: Place on a baking sheet, drizzle with sauce, and bake for 20-30 minutes until cheese is melted.
  7. Serve and Enjoy: Let cool slightly, garnish with cilantro, and serve with salsa.

Notes

Marinate chicken for no more than 30 minutes. Always heat tortillas before filling to prevent tearing. Wrap burritos tightly for freezing.
